The Falcons need to focus on feeding Bijan the ball 20+ times and minimizing the fumbles that we all know are in the near future. If the Falcons can get the ball down the field early and keeping London and Pitts involved with quick passes they should have success against the Steelers defense. The Steelers defense is known for their quick adjustments in quick attacks to the quarterback. The Falcons are going to need to counter those attack attack with quick passes or dump it off to bijan.

An earlier years to Falcons, would we lie on their passing game to put up numbers. This year in the Falcons are gonna need to focus on the run game and bounce off the past.  Most teams are going to stack the box with potentially the number one running back in the league behind the line. Leaving the Falcons plenty of opportunities to get their receivers involved.
